A car is traveling up a hill that is inclined at an angle θ above the horizontal. Determine the ratio of the magnitude of the normal force to the weight of the car when (a)  θ = 17o and (b)  θ = 30o.

M*g = Wt. of car.

a. Fn = Mg*Cos17 = 0.956Mg.
Fn/Mg = 0.956Mg/Mg = 0.956.

b. Fn = Mg*Cos30 = 0.866Mg.
Fn/Mg = 0.866Mg/Mg = 0.866.
